CAIR-Chicago Attends New Americans Executive Order Public Meeting

CAIR-Chicago Governmental Relations Coordinator Sadiya Ahmed attended the public unveiling for the New American Executive Order policy recommendations on Wednesday, December 13, 2006 at the Chicago History Museum. The Executive Order, a project of the Illinois Coalition for Immigrant and Refugee Rights, aims to integrate immigrant communities in Illinois and provide additional services for immigrants. [...]

Press Release: American-Muslim Community Mobilizes for Election Day

The Chicago office of the Council on American-Islamic Relations announced today that as a part of election activities, to encourage staff, interns, volunteers and community members to vote, the office will be closed on Election Day. It will also pull down its highly-visited website and replace it with a single splash page with the text, “We Vote.”

Press Release: Diverse Group of Organizations Demand Clarification from Congressman Jerry Weller

The Chicago office of the Council on American-Islamic Relations announced today that it has issued a letter, along with the Illinois Coalition of Immigrant and Refugee Rights (ICIRR), the Jewish Council on Urban Affairs (JCUA), and Illinois Coalition for Civil Liberties and a number of organizations, demanding a clarification from Congressman Jerry Weller (R-IL, 11th congressional district) on his recent comments about racial profiling.
